TNT DOS-Extender工具参考手册:32位保护模式环境与实用程序详解

需积分: 10 5 下载量 147 浏览量 更新于2024-07-26 收藏 913KB PDF 举报
TNT DOS-Extender 及其实时版本是 Pharlap 公司在上世纪90年代的一款著名的DOS扩展器,为运行在MS-DOS或PC-DOS平台上的程序提供了32位x86保护模式环境,支持多线程程序在DOS环境下实时运行。这款扩展器尤其适用于像Microsoft FoxPro的32位版本这样的应用,如FOXPROX.EXE,它能在一个文件中完整运行Foxpro的所有功能。 该参考手册详细阐述了TNT DOS-Extender的应用程序需求,包括对系统配置的要求,如至少需要386、486或Pentium及以上级别的处理器,2MB的扩展内存,10MB的硬盘空间,以及MS-DOS 3.0或更高版本。同时,它推荐使用Borland C++、Visual C++、Watcom C/C++或Open Watcom C/C++等32位编译工具进行开发,例如Microsoft的Visual C/C++的32位版本编译器和链接器,或者MetaWare的High C/C++编译器与Pharlap的TNT链接器。 TNT DOS-Extender SDK 包含一系列重要的工具,如386|LINK链接器、386|LIB图书管理员、REBIND绑定工具、PLSTRIP符号表清理工具、CFIG386配置实用程序、MAPEXE可执行文件分析器和TELLME系统报告工具。这些工具对于开发者来说是宝贵的资源,帮助他们高效地构建、调试和管理应用程序。 Windows界面指南介绍了如何利用Pharlap的WinPipe应用编程接口(API)来为TNT DOS-Extender创建Windows 3.1图形用户界面。此外,手册还包括CodeView源代码调试器的参考文档,用于调试32位保护模式程序,以及TNT 386|SRCBug调试器和386|ASM宏汇编工具的详细文档,后者是Pharlap针对Intel 8086及以上微处理器的专用工具。 在使用TNT DOS-Extender时,必须注意版权声明,所有内容未经VenturCom Inc.书面许可,不得复制或传输。此外,尽管该手册尽力提供准确和完整的信息,但VenturCom Inc.并不承担因错误、遗漏或声明导致的任何损失或损害的责任,也不对因使用产品或系统描述中的任何内容,或因使用此文档引起的任何附带或间接损害承担责任。 TNT DOS-Extender Reference Manual 是一个全面的指南,覆盖了从系统需求到编程工具,再到调试和接口开发的方方面面,为开发者提供了丰富的资源和支持,确保了在保护模式下高效、安全地开发32位DOS程序。